QWhat are the licensing requirements for private security companies operating in Hudson, Colorado?
In Hudson, Colorado, private security companies and their personnel must be licensed through the Colorado Department of Regulatory Agencies (DORA), Division of Professions and Occupations, specifically under the Private Security Program. Security guards must complete mandatory training, pass a background check, and obtain a license. Companies themselves need a Private Security Business License. Hudson-specific requirements may include coordination with the Weld County Sheriff's Office for certain armed security operations. Always verify current licensing through DORA's website before hiring.
QWhat types of private security services are most commonly needed for residential properties in Hudson, Colorado?
In Hudson, residential private security services often include patrol services for larger properties or rural acreages, alarm response, and vacation watch services for homes left unoccupied. Given Hudson's mix of rural and suburban areas, services like gate monitoring for ranches, livestock protection, and remote property surveillance are also common. Many residents opt for mobile patrols that can cover large parcels of land, which are typical in the Hudson area, providing periodic checks and visible deterrence.
QHow does the rural nature of Hudson, Colorado, impact the response times and services offered by private security firms?
Hudson's rural setting means private security firms often emphasize proactive patrols and remote monitoring technologies, as law enforcement response times from the Weld County Sheriff's Office can be longer due to the area's expansive geography. Reputable local security providers will have clearly defined response protocols, use GPS-tracked patrol vehicles, and may employ technologies like drones or long-range cameras to monitor large properties. When hiring, ask about their average response time to your specific location and what technologies they use to compensate for the rural environment.

Why an Unarmed Security Company is a Smart Choice for Hudson, Colorado
When residents and business owners in Hudson, Colorado, consider private security, the image of armed guards might be the first to come to mind. However, for many situations in our community, partnering with a professional unarmed security company offers a more practical, cost-effective, and community-friendly solution. In the unique context of Weld County, where Hudson balances its rural roots with growing commercial activity along the I-76 corridor, unarmed security personnel provide a vital layer of protection and customer service that aligns perfectly with local needs.
Unarmed security in Hudson isn't about a lack of capability; it's about deploying the right tool for the job. These professionals are extensively trained in conflict de-escalation, observational skills, access control, and detailed reporting. For local businesses like the retail shops, auto service centers, or the new housing developments springing up, an unarmed guard serves as a visible deterrent to theft and vandalism while also acting as a welcoming point of contact for customers and residents. Their presence alone can significantly reduce opportunistic crime, which is a key consideration for small business owners managing tight margins.
Colorado state law has specific licensing and training requirements for all security personnel through the Department of Regulatory Agencies (DORA). A reputable unarmed security company in Hudson will ensure its guards are fully licensed, insured, and have undergone background checks, providing peace of mind that you're working with vetted professionals. Furthermore, the liability profile for an unarmed service is often lower, which can translate to more affordable service contracts for you. This is a crucial factor for Hudson's entrepreneurial spirit, where every dollar counts.
Consider the local applications. An unarmed guard is ideal for monitoring a construction site off County Road 41 overnight, conducting patrols for a homeowners' association in a new subdivision, or managing access and providing a sense of safety at a community event. They can perform wellness checks for elderly residents, monitor surveillance systems for a storage facility, or provide a security presence for a church or community center. Their role is proactive—preventing issues through visibility and communication rather than reacting to them with force.
When selecting an unarmed security company in Hudson, look for one with deep local knowledge. They should understand the specific patterns of our community, from the traffic flows to the seasonal events. Ask about their communication protocols with the Weld County Sheriff's Office, as a seamless relationship with local law enforcement is essential. Inquire about their training in Colorado's specific laws regarding citizen's arrest and trespass. The best providers will offer customizable services, whether you need a static guard for a few hours a week or a mobile patrol covering multiple properties.
